The 2013 SEMA Show includes more than 90 seminars focused on helping auto-related business professionals sell more products and be more productive. With topics ranging from customer service and marketing, to cash flow and industry trends, most sessions are available free of charge to those with SEMA Show credentials.

A new certification program, available through the California State
University San Bernardino (CSUSB), is available to help business owners and
professionals increase their knowledge and proficiency of the automotive
aftermarket. Endorsed by SEMA, the program consists of four unique online courses, all designed
specifically for business owners and managers in the automotive
aftermarket.
